    The Ringel--Hall Lie algebra of a spherical object

    For an integer ww, let \cs_w be the algebraic triangulated category generated by a ww-spherical object. We determine the Picard group of \cs_w and show that each orbit category of \cs_w is triangulated and is triangle equivalent to a certain orbit category of the bounded derived category of a standard tube. When n=2n=2, the orbit category \cs_w/\Sigma^2 is 2-periodic triangulated, and we characterize the associated Ringel--Hall Lie algebra in the sense of Peng and Xiao.Comment: 26page
